The Patuxent High School Panthers Volleyball Team won the Maryland Public Secondary Schools Athletic Association 2013 2A State Championship; and are ranked number one in Class 2A rankings and are ranked number six in Max Preps. They are ranked number seven in Final Volleyball Standings by the Washington Post. The Patuxent Panthers defeated an undefeated Poolesville team (17-0) and twice overcame 2-0 deficits to win matches 3-2 in 2013 Class 2A volleyball playoffs. They also placed four players on 2013 All-SMAC volleyball teams. The Patuxent Panthers entire team (including 7 seniors) exuded Panther Pride, Poise and Perseverance throughout the entire 2013-14 volleyball campaign and especially throughout the playoffs. The team’s motto is “Don’t Ever Give Up” and they never did. The Calvert County Board of Education took time during their meeting on Thursday, February 20th to read a proclamation to the team and also to commend the coaches, Head Coach Kevin Keller, Assistant Coaches, Sean Benedik and Tiffany Heamstead for leading the team to victory.
